Identifying Slot Machines with Favorable Return-to-Player (RTP) Rates

How RTP Influences Player Profitability Over Time

Return-to-Player (RTP) is a key metric indicating the percentage of wagered money a slot machine is statistically expected to pay back to players over the long term. For instance, a slot with an RTP of 96% theoretically returns $96 for every $100 wagered, though individual outcomes may vary due to volatility. Higher RTP slots tend to favor players aiming for long-term profitability because they reduce the house edge, increasing the chances of gradual earnings rather than swift losses.

Myths vs. Facts About RTP and Winning Chances

Myth: Higher RTP guarantees frequent wins.

Fact: RTP reflects long-term average returns, not immediate outcomes. Even high-RTP slots can produce losing streaks in the short run due to volatility.

Myth: RTP influences the randomness of spins.

Fact: RTP is calculated over millions of spins, and each spin remains random. RTP is a statistical expectation, not a predictor of short-term results.

Understanding this distinction helps players manage expectations and focus on strategic play based on RTP rather than unfounded claims of guaranteed wins.
